As a Mainframe MQ Infrastructure Engineer at Barclays in the Customer Digital and Data Business Area, your role will involve building and maintaining infrastructure platforms and products that support applications and data systems. This includes utilizing hardware, software, networks, and cloud computing platforms to ensure that the infrastructure is reliable, scalable, and secure. To be successful in this role, you should have experience in the installation, configuration, and upgrading of MQ on z/OS, as well as queue management setup and maintenance. You should also possess skills in problem diagnosis of channel errors, message delays, and dead-letter queues, along with proficiency in z/OS skills such as JCL, TWS, REXX, and RACF. Additionally, experience with monitoring tools like Omegamon and Elastic, performance evaluation using SMF/MQ statistic data, and understanding of MQ bridges such as MQ to Kafka would be highly valued. Conduct performance analysis and tuning activities for Mainframe systems , including CPU utilization , memory management , I/O throughput , and response times . Monitor system performance metrics and analyze performance data to identify bottlenecks, trends, and areas for optimization. Collaborate with development teams, system administrators, and architects to design, implement, and tune Mainframe applications and subsystems for optimal performance. Develop and execute performance testing plans, including workload modeling , benchmarking , and capacity planning , to ensure systems can handle expected loads and peak demands. Implement performance monitoring tools and automated processes to proactively detect and address performance issues before they impact users or business operations. Provide recommendations and solutions for improving system performance, scalability, and reliability based on performance analysis findings. Work closely with vendors and support teams to troubleshoot and resolve performance-related issues in Mainframe software , hardware, and network components. Document performance tuning activities, best practices, and guidelines for internal reference and knowledge sharing. Stay current with emerging technologies, tools, and techniques in Mainframe performance engineering and share knowledge within the team. Support transactional environments like CICS and IMS with DB2 Preferred candidate profile Strong knowledge of IBM utilities (REORG, RUNSTATS, LOAD, UNLOAD). Expertise in DB2 traces, SMF, RMF, WLM, and performance reports. Tuning virtual storage (Buffer Pool, EDM Pool, thread storage). Experience with monitoring tools (IBM Omegamon, CA Insight, BMC Mainview). Experience with DB2 Connect, IBM Data Studio, and DB2 Cloning.
